Ebidero Surname Meaning
User-submitted Reference
The Ebidero surname derives from the words ebi, meaning 'family', and ero, meaning 'peace', 'joy', 'easy', or 'happiness'. The d in between ebi and ero means 'becomes'. Therefore the surname means 'the family becomes peaceful'. It can be characterized as a prayerful wish for the family and it's generation.
